All Feeling is Practical Whether your own behaviors or the actions of others are driving positive or negative feelings, it's essential to understand that both are impactful in different methods.
Positive Emotions Broaden, Supporting resiliency, Improving our thinking, Undoing unfavorable feelings, Structure new skills, Producing psychological capital Negative Emotions Narrow, An indication of prospective hazards, Calls attention to a problem, A system of learning, Frequently, our negative feelings are provoked when someone or something presses a "hot button." Hot buttons are people or scenarios that might irritate you enough to participate in dispute and produce destructive actions.

It's challenging to see the world as others see it and to accept a variety of perspectives in a nonjudgmental method. Structure those abilities requires increasing your self-awareness, strong active listening abilities, and a willingness to learn and acknowledge your own psychological triggers and weaknesses. Four Lenses. Leader efficiency is constrained or enhanced based upon how well leaders comprehend themselves, their awareness of how others see them, and how they navigate the resulting interactions.
